Integrating Visual Oversight
This camera kit provides a critical upgrade for any Adventurer 5M or 5M Pro owner. Monitoring print progress is essential. Without it, users often find themselves physically checking the printer every few minutes, interrupting other tasks. This camera frees up valuable time.
Installation appears straightforward. The unit features a clearly labeled "Camera" cable, indicating a dedicated port on the printer's mainboard or an accessible connection point. This design minimizes the complexity typically associated with aftermarket modifications. A single mounting screw is also included, simplifying the attachment process and ensuring a secure fit within the printer's frame. Such attention to detail in the included components suggests a plug-and-play experience, rather than a more involved hacking project.
Compared to generic USB webcams often jury-rigged into 3D printer setups, this integrated solution offers superior compatibility. Generic cameras frequently require custom mounting brackets, additional power sources, and complex software configurations. The Flashforge kit bypasses these hurdles, ensuring seamless communication with the printer's native firmware and remote monitoring applications. This dedicated approach translates to fewer headaches for the end-user, allowing more focus on printing rather than troubleshooting the camera itself.
The Maker's Eye: Monitoring and Iteration
The ability to visually inspect a print in real-time is invaluable for any maker. Early detection of issues like warping, layer shifting, or nozzle clogs can save hours of printing time and significant material waste. Imagine starting a 12-hour print overnight. Without a camera, a failure in the first hour might go unnoticed until morning, leading to a complete loss. This kit prevents such scenarios.
The camera's strategic placement within the Adventurer 5M series printers allows for a clear view of the print bed and the nozzle's activity. This perspective is vital for diagnosing common print problems. Observing filament extrusion, adhesion, and layer deposition provides immediate feedback that simple status lights cannot.
